It seems like she’s always the bridesmaid…

…and she’s just trying to do her sister a favor.

He’s trying to start over in a new town, and they don’t like each other one bit. But, when he steps in to save her unexpectedly, they both start to regret it.

She’s used to being an in-charge attorney, and he’s a Southern guy through and through. When she has to rely on him to save her self respect, will they be able to work together?

Fascinating!

It's rare to find a hardcore character that's hard to like at the beginning and then fall in love with the character as the book progresses. Sam is an intense, big city attorney, who has no time for small town enjoyment. She is stuck in a small town performing wedding duties for her little sister. When she meets her ex- fiancée in town, he's engaged to another bridesmaid. Her ex is the reason she's hardcore and dedicated to her job. The next thing she knows, she's fake engaged to the town veterinarian, a man whom she's done nothing but insult and argue with. Suddenly, she's rethinking her big city job and her fake engagement.

I adored this book but I have one tiny little complaint! It was too short! I wanted more!

Samantha Ryan has spent years focusing on her high pressure law career in Atlanta but her baby sister Katie is getting married so for the next six weeks she will be in the tiny town of Whiskey Creek. When her sister invites the new local vet, Tucker Ellison over for dinner, Sam & Tucker are like oil & water. But when Sam runs into her ex-fiancé at the shower, she makes a mistake and Tucker becomes her white knight.
Both Sam & Tucker have been hurt. The romance that develops between them so sweet as Tucker shows Sam that living for your job is not really living. I loved the characters & the humor. I can’t wait for the next book.
